MAG 3100 Technical Parameter Range
| Nominal size range | DN 15 to DN 2000, equal to 1/2" to 78" across the MAG 3100 family |
| Measuring range | 0.01 to 10 m/s flow velocity |
| Accuracy | 0.2% of flow rate +/- 1 mm/s, depending on transmitter and calibration configuration |
| Operating pressure | Maximum 100 bar / 1450 psi for the MAG 3100 family, subject to liner, flange and temperature limits |
| Ambient temperature | -40 to +100 deg C / -40 to +212 deg F |
| Medium temperature | -40 to +180 deg C / -40 to +356 deg F |
| Liner options | Soft rubber, EPDM, PTFE, PFA, Ebonite and Linatex |
| Electrode options | AISI 316Ti / 1.4571, Hastelloy C, Platinum, Titanium and Tantalum |
| Sensor body material | Carbon steel or AISI 304 with corrosion-resistant coating, or polished AISI 316L flanges and housing |
| Approvals / certificates | ATEX, CSA and drinking-water approvals may apply depending on selected configuration |

Configuration Points To Confirm For This Model
| Line size / DN | Confirm from the existing sensor label or pipe drawing |
| Flange standard | Confirm EN, ANSI, AWWA or project-specific flange requirement |
| Pressure class | Confirm the pressure rating on the installed line before ordering |
| Liner material | Confirm PTFE, PFA, EPDM, Ebonite, Linatex or other configured liner requirement |
| Electrode material | Confirm AISI 316Ti, Hastelloy, Titanium, Tantalum, Platinum or configured electrode material |
| Transmitter arrangement | Confirm sensor-only request or paired transmitter package such as MAG transmitter configuration |
| Cable / terminal detail | Confirm cable gland, terminal box and remote/integral installation details |
| Process medium | Confirm conductivity, corrosion, abrasion, temperature and cleaning conditions |
Application Fit
Siemens 7ME6310-2HF13-2KA1 flow sensor is typically considered for conductive liquid flow measurement in process industries, water treatment, chemical plants, mining, utilities, power generation, steel and oil and gas related applications. These industries often need a rugged flanged magnetic flow sensor that can handle demanding media and long service intervals.
For Siemens 7ME6310-2HF13-2KA1 flow sensor, the buyer should separate sensor-body selection from transmitter selection. A flow sensor body may be quoted alone, while a complete electromagnetic flowmeter set may also require transmitter model, display, communication module, cable and grounding accessories.
